    The President of the United States of America takes pride in presenting the Silver Star (Posthumously) to Captain Henry W. Jones (MCSN: 0-10741), United States Marine Corps Reserve, for conspicuous gallantry and intrepidity as Commanding Officer of Company L, Third Battalion, Seventh Marines, FIRST Marine Division, during action against enemy Japanese forces at Peleliu, Palau Islands, on 18 October 1944. Dispatched to destroy several strongly entrenched hostile positions which our heavy artillery and mortar fire had failed to neutralize, Captain Jones valiantly led his men to the base of a ridge against fanatic opposition in an effort to wipe out Japanese resistance retarding the advance of his company. Observing a tank misdirecting its fire, he unhesitatingly braved the enemy’s intense barrage to climb into the tank and attempt to direct its fire against the principal emplacement. While engaged in his perilous task, Captain Jones was mortally wounded when the vehicle struck an explosive charge planted in the ground. By his fearless leadership, great personal valor and unrelenting devotion to duty in the face of extreme danger, Captain Jones contributed materially to the success of our forces in capturing this vital hostile stronghold and upheld the highest traditions of the United States Naval Service. He gallantly gave his life for his country.
